  6. Nice music. The structure is a strong point, I think. Vertical structure (chords and parallel lines) predominate, which is normal when one is in the beginning. I mean, counterpoint is always welcome. The initial motif and its variants is interesting.The thick chords that appear several times (as in 1:30) are good and very contemporary. The ascending progression from 1:38 to 1:50 is the part I like less (is predictable). The ending is, perhapt, too classic for a work like this, which sounds modern.
